Transaction 529cb002a13a021ab6b36ae496b8071144b46fe3bd03634b04cc6aecbce92e45

19 Input
1 Outputs
  • 529cb002a13a021ab6b36ae496b8071144b46fe3bd03634b04cc6aecbce92e45:0
  • value  24940419
    address  15K161KWueh33pTBTDvnzTw7w5Fwhys5pw